In a fascinating twist on a common sign of aging, new research indicates that the appearance of gray hair might be more than just a cosmetic change. Scientists are exploring the idea that graying hair could be a natural defense mechanism employed by the body to ward off the deadliest form of skin cancer: melanoma.
The Link Between Melanocytes and Graying
The startling hypothesis emerges from studies examining the behavior of melanocyte stem cells, the cells responsible for producing melanin, the pigment that gives hair its color. Researchers surmise that as these cells become damaged over time, they may exit the body, leading to the characteristic graying of hair. Crucially, this exit may prevent them from accumulating further DNA damage, a process that can initiate cancer development.
One study, published by researchers at The Institute of Medical Science, The University of Tokyo, suggests that hair graying and melanoma share underlying mechanisms related to cellular responses to DNA damage. This connection implies that when melanocyte stem cells are compromised, their “decision” to stop replicating and contribute to graying hair could be a protective evolutionary trait.
“Each grey hair may be a sign that a cell has chosen to stop replicating rather than risk turning malignant,” noted Justin Stebbing, a professor of Biomedical Sciences, in an analysis for The Conversation.
Understanding the Mechanism
The process of hair graying, or canities, traditionally has been viewed as a simple consequence of aging. However, the latest scientific findings are adding a layer of complexity, suggesting a proactive role for the body in mitigating potential cancer risks.
While this research is promising, dermatologists emphasize that it does not negate the importance of traditional sun protection measures. The public health imperative to use sunscreen remains paramount in preventing skin cancers.
